A powerful MCP (Model Control Protocol) server that provides tools for performing web searches and finding similar content. This server is designed to work with Claude Desktop and offers two main functionalities:

  1. Web Search: Perform a web search and scrape results
  2. Similarity Search: Extract relevant information from previous searches

This server is particularly useful for:

  • Applications requiring web search capabilities
  • Projects needing to find similar content based on search queries

Installation

Installing via Smithery

To install Parquet MCP Server for Claude Desktop automatically via Smithery:

npx -y @smithery/cli install @DeepSpringAI/parquet_mcp_server --client claude

Clone this repository

git clone ...
cd parquet_mcp_server

Create and activate virtual environment

uv venv
.venv\Scripts\activate  # On Windows
source .venv/bin/activate  # On macOS/Linux

Install the package

uv pip install -e .

Environment

Create a .env file with the following variables:

EMBEDDING_URL=http://sample-url.com/api/embed  # URL for the embedding service
OLLAMA_URL=http://sample-url.com/  # URL for Ollama server
EMBEDDING_MODEL=sample-model  # Model to use for generating embeddings
SEARCHAPI_API_KEY=your_searchapi_api_key
FIRECRAWL_API_KEY=your_firecrawl_api_key
VOYAGE_API_KEY=your_voyage_api_key
AZURE_OPENAI_ENDPOINT=http://sample-url.com/azure_openai
AZURE_OPENAI_API_KEY=your_azure_openai_api_key

Available Tools

The server provides two main tools:

  1. Search Web: Perform a web search and scrape results

    • Required parameters:
      • queries: List of search queries
    • Optional parameters:
      • page_number: Page number for the search results (defaults to 1)
  2. Extract Info from Search: Extract relevant information from previous searches

    • Required parameters:
      • queries: List of search queries to merge

Testing the MCP Server

The project includes a comprehensive test suite in the src/tests directory. You can run all tests using:

python src/tests/run_tests.py

Or run individual tests:

# Test Web Search
python src/tests/test_search_web.py

# Test Extract Info from Search
python src/tests/test_extract_info_from_search.py

You can also test the server using the client directly:

from parquet_mcp_server.client import (
    perform_search_and_scrape,  # New web search function
    find_similar_chunks  # New extract info function
)

# Perform a web search
perform_search_and_scrape(["macbook", "laptop"], page_number=1)

# Extract information from the search results
find_similar_chunks(["macbook"])
